Ever stopped to think about the electricity your AI chatbot messages are quietly guzzling behind the scenes? Hugging Face engineer Julien Delavande did — and he built a tool to help quantify it.

Every interaction with an AI model — whether you're asking it to draft an email or just saying "thanks" — consumes energy. These models run on power-hungry GPUs and specialized hardware, and as AI adoption soars, so does its electricity demand. Experts warn that AI’s energy appetite could soon rival that of entire nations.

Delavande’s tool, which plugs into Chat UI, an open-source interface for models like Meta’s Llama 3.3 70B and Google’s Gemma 3, provides real-time estimates of energy consumption. It measures the electricity used per message in Watt-hours or Joules, and offers clever comparisons — like how your AI query stacks up against powering a microwave or LED light.

For example, a prompt asking Llama 3.3 70B to write a typical email uses about 0.1841 Watt-hours — roughly the same as running a microwave for 0.12 seconds, or turning on a toaster for 0.02 seconds.

While these are rough estimates, not lab-grade metrics, the goal isn’t scientific precision. Instead, Delavande hopes the tool sparks awareness and pushes users — and developers — to consider the environmental cost of everyday AI use.

“Even small energy savings can scale up across millions of queries,” Delavande and his collaborators wrote. “Model choice or output length can lead to major environmental impact.”

With rising concerns over AI’s carbon footprint, tools like this may help shift the conversation toward sustainability — especially within the open-source AI community. Delavande likens it to a future where energy transparency becomes the norm:

“One day, energy usage could be as visible as nutrition labels on food,” he said.

For now, his tool is a small but symbolic step in that direction — a reminder that even digital conversations have real-world costs.
